Senior Dogs 4 Seniors places older dogs in the loving homes of older people in the St Louis area. They also have therapy dogs that visit hospitals and nursing homes and various programs that fit the needs of the seniors they are working with. |
 |
The Sanctuary for Senior Dogs, located in Cleveland, Ohio, rescues senior dogs abandoned in shelters. Their goal is to provide lifelong quality care for rescued senior dogs and adopt appropriate dogs into loving, permanent homes. |

Taking Action to Help Pets of the Homeless, by Providing Pet Food and Veterinarian Care
Feeding Pets of the Homeless is a nonprofit volunteer organization that provides pet food and veterinarian care to the homeless and less fortunate in local communities across the United States and Canada.

Project R&R’s mission is to end the use of chimpanzees in biomedical research and testing and to help provide them release and restitution in permanent sanctuary. While we focus on the U.S., our goal is for a worldwide end to harmful, intrusive, and lethal research on all great apes. |

Best Friends Animal Society is guided by a simple philosophy: kindness to animals builds a better world for all of us.
Best Friends' No More Homeless Pets campaign created a new vision: A grassroots effort to place dogs and cats who were considered "unadoptable" into good homes, and to reduce the number of unwanted pets through effective spay and neuter programs. |
